Mark A. Fullerton

Mark A. Fullerton (67) was born in Normal, Illinois to Albert & Rose Fullerton. He is survived by his sister Debra (Bob) Decker and several nieces and nephews. He is preceded in death by his parents, as well as his elder brother David Fullerton. He grew up in Rock Island, Illinois. In the early 70's he and his family moved to Phoenix, Arizona where he attended Apollo High School (Grad: 1976) and briefly attended DeVry Technical Institute (1979). In 1992 Mark moved to Utah where he attended AAA Truck Driver School (1994) receiving his Class A CDL license, Trucking for 20 years total. 

Mark was devoted to learning new things, investing his heart and soul into everything he did. Whether it be welding, wood working, gardening, engineering (Tim Tayloring as he liked to put it), tinkering on the computer. He was truly the ultimate handy man, Jack of all Trades! He loved telling jokes and being silly. Making people smile and laugh was one of his many simple pleasures. The most genuine and reliable person one could ask for and a heart of gold. He would give you the shirt off his back if you needed.

Mark was so loved and will be greatly missed by his friends, family, and friends turned family. It's with heavy hearts we say goodbye...

His Memorial service will be held from 11:00a.m. - 12:00p.m., on Saturday, August 9th, 2025, at Memorial Redwood Mortuary & Cemetery; 6500 South Redwood Road, West Jordan, Utah. An Inurnment service will proceed immediately after the Memorial.
